WebOct 27, 2024 · With a smaller shed they can drive an excavator in and reach sufficiently with the bucket to dig a trench. A smaller shed also is easier to dismantle and has less force being exerted at the footings to be supported if a trench is dug. If the shed is 6m along the sewer you should only need 3 pile footings on that side.

Find out how to lodge residential and non-residential building applications, including minor applications for … graphing t tests spssWebJan 8, 2002 · A septic system drainfield allows liquids to settle down into the ground and sewer gases to filter up through the soil. Pouring a slab over your drainfield will shorten the life of it, and cause you to have to replace the drainfield (or part of it)prematurely.
